Max Carey
Baseball Player
MLB outfielder who collected 2,665 career hits and 738 stolen bases. He won a World Series Championship with the Pittsburgh Pirates in 1925.
Starred at Concordia College before signing his first professional contract.
He led the National League in stolen bases 10 times and scored over 100 runs in a season 5 times.
He had two sons with his wife Aurelia, whom he married in 1913.
He totaled 33 steals of home base in his career, placing him in second all-time behind Hall of Fame outfielder Ty Cobb.
